We've added a gps, backup camera-dash screen that will interface with your phone. What's includedThe van is fully stocked with coffee, tea, basic spices, and complete bedding with one set of towels per rental. There are cooking utensils, a stove, pots, pans, plates, cups, and two chairs with a portable table for sitting outside. A stored compost bag toilet is easy to use and stores in a compartment. A bike rack can be added, and mountain bikes can be rented.Exceptionally comfortable for two people even if you're six feet tall, there is an eight-inch gel foam full-sized queen bed that runs parallel with the van allowing a super roomy sleep. This allows greater comfort for anyone over six feet tall.
Insulated and crafted with local spruce and birch. The counter is walnut and there is extensive LED lighting and even two dimmable reading lights with USB charger ports for reading in bed. Besides the refrigerator, there is a soft cooler for extra items and the van holds 25 gallons of potable water.The super-quiet interior ceiling fan has a remote control pulls cool air in or push the warm air out. There is a marine heater that works wonderfully, just push a button.In short, show up with sunglasses, hat, rain-gear and your good to go.RecommendationsMany of our guests travel to Denali National Park, Denali State Park, Talkeetna (the van's home), Hatcher Pass, Thompson Pass, Fairbanks, Chena Hot Springs, Seward, Valdez, and Homer.We are one of the only vendors in Alaska that allow travel to McCarthy and crossing the Denali Highway.You may use the Alaska Ferry System from Whittier to Valdez.Other things to note
We are one of the only vendors that "DO" allow travel to McCarthy and crossing the Denali Highway with a maximum 35mph speed limit. Please understand that there's no cell service on those two highways.We "DO NOT" allow driving north of Chena Hot Springs just a few miles north of Fairbanks. No travel is allowed to Manley Hotsprings, Circle, or Coldfoot. That includes any part of the Dalton Highway-HWY 11, HWY 2 (north of Chena), or HWY 6.The van must not enter Canada.When traveling on gravel roads, speed is limited to 35mph. Please note that our vans are GPS'd and report your location and speed-driven hourly. Travel is only allowed on State or Borough maintained roads.Please leave the van with a full tank of diesel, and remove all the trash and perishables.
